The founders of the website The Chive will soon have four beers in their repertoire.
Joining KCCO Black Lager will be a wheat offering. A little while back, Beer Street Journal had a few beers with John, co-founder of The Chive. His intention then was to start contract brewing his recipes, and eventually build a brewery.
KCCO’s beers are brewed at Redhook under the name Resignation Brewery.
Soon there will be four beers in the lineup:
KCCO Black Lager – 5.1% ABV (1st Release)
KCCO Gold Lager – 5.1% ABV (2nd Release)
KCCO White White – 5% ABV (Coming Soon)
KCCO Amber Ale – 5% ABV (Coming Soon)

Bayou Teche Biere Noire
Bayou Teche Brewing (Arnaudville, LA) Biere Noire is a year round offering.
We use specially roasted German malts and select American hops which provide our LA-31 Bière Noire a small bite of noble bitterness and a dry, French roasted coffee flavor. It goes great with grilled steaks, hamburgers, or sausage po-boys, any spicy blackened Cajun dish, or a dinner table surrounded by those you most cherish.
Bayou Teche Biere Noire is available in 12oz bottles and draft.
Style: Schwarzbier
Hops: Mt. Hood
Malts: Munich, Caramel, Black
Availability: 12oz Bottles, Draft. Year round.
5.7% ABV, 27 IBUs

Uinta Baba Black Lager Gets Canned
The final addition (for now) to Uinta’s can line up will be their Baba Black Lager. Another member of their USDA certified organic line, Baba is a easy-to-drink lager with a dark black color. Fun fact: each can in the series has their signature compass design at the top so one never gets lost while exploring and enjoying a Uinta. Uinta hopes to launch their cans in mid-March of 2013 just in time for spring.
Style: Black Lager
Availability: 12 oz cans, 12 oz bottles, on tap
Arrival: cans coming soon
4% ABV
